Ticket #—: Intermittent connection failures in Bellchart timetable solver

Several schools report the solver hanging at "fetching constraints" and then timing out. Logs show the solver exhausting its database pool during peak scheduling runs; retries then fail fast. Workaround: restart the solver service and rerun the affected timetable. To reproduce, connect to the constraints database directly and run the diagnostic query, using the connection string below.

warehouse DSN: cockroachdb://holvan_svc:viOKuRy@db-3e1a.plorvaforge.corp:5432/istius

Present: P. Ashtel, R. Denmore, J. Silber

Short version for finance: the Maplebright snack range launches in week 22, not week 18 as originally pencilled in. Packaging delays at the Ostervale plant pushed us back. Rina wants the marketing accrual spread over Q2 and Q3 rather than front-loaded, so please adjust forecasts accordingly. Launch pricing is still under wraps pending a competitor check. Jonas will circulate revised margin models on Thursday. The headline assumptions driving the plan are noted below.

management briefing: Only 7 of the 120 pilot accounts renewed Ralael, so a churn review is set for January 1.

### Runbook: Account Recovery — Quenda Queue Compaction

New team members: before recovering the service account for the Quenda message queue, confirm log compaction has finished on the affected partition, since a recovery mid-compaction can orphan tombstone records. Check the compaction lag dashboard, wait for zero pending segments, then proceed with credential rotation. To unseal the recovery keystore, enter the recovery passphrase shown directly below.

vault phrase of tagag-fawef = lammir-ulaiel-oliax-belox-eliox-ulaok-gilael-norys-holox-fenir

Minutes — Management Meeting, Divestiture Review

Leadership at Norvath Industries reviewed the proposed sale of the Kestrel Tooling unit. Due diligence materials were deemed complete; valuation assumptions were examined line by line. Department heads must prepare transition staffing plans within ten days. Further detail on strategic intent is recorded in the note below.

confidential, kagef-bagef: Oliionek Works is in early talks to buy Fenethix Group for about $454.1 million. The Kasael launch date is August 4, and nothing goes to the press before then. Legal wants the Aldielek Works term sheet redrafted before December 27.